How Do Streetlights Affect Plant Growth?

Plants rely on photosynthesis, the process where they convert light into energy. While they primarily use sunlight, artificial light can also have an impact. The key factor here is the spectrum of light that streetlights emit.

  • LED Streetlights: Emit a mix of blue and red light, which plants need for growth.
  • Sodium Vapor Lights: Give off a yellow-orange glow, which isn’t the best for photosynthesis but can still provide some benefits.
  • Fluorescent and Halogen Lights: Can contribute to plant growth but aren’t as effective as LED lights.

Which Plants Thrive Under Streetlights?

Not all plants respond well to artificial light, but some can definitely benefit:

  • Leafy Greens (Lettuce, Kale, Spinach) – These can absorb lower light levels and still flourish.
  • Herbs (Basil, Mint, Parsley) – Thrive under partial artificial light.
  • Flowers (Petunias, Marigolds, Pansies) – Can bloom longer with the extra light.
  • Certain Vegetables (Tomatoes, Peppers) – If placed in an area with sufficient streetlight exposure, they might continue growing even after sunset.

Potential Downsides to Consider

While night gardening under streetlights sounds great, there are a few things to keep in mind:

  • Disrupted Plant Cycles – Some plants rely on periods of darkness for proper flowering and fruiting (like strawberries and onions). Too much artificial light could mess with their natural rhythm.
  • Inconsistent Light Intensity – Unlike controlled grow lights, streetlights have varying intensities, which might not always be sufficient.
  • Light Pollution Issues – Some cities are working to reduce excessive street lighting to protect nocturnal wildlife and reduce energy use.

How to Optimize Your Garden for Streetlight-Assisted Growth

If you’re considering using streetlights to help your plants grow, here are some tips:

✅ Position Your Plants Strategically – Place light-loving plants in areas where they can get the most exposure.
✅ Use Reflective Surfaces – Placing light-colored surfaces around your garden can help distribute light more evenly.
✅ Experiment with Plant Placement – Some plants will thrive under extra light, while others may not. Test different locations to find what works best.
✅ Monitor Growth Patterns – Keep track of how your plants respond over time. If they start looking weak or leggy, they might need adjustments.
